The Deep End of the Ocean is a 1999 American drama film directed by Ulu Grosbard, and starring Michelle Pfeiffer, Treat Williams, Jonathan Jackson, John Kapelos, and Whoopi Goldberg.
Mar 12, 1999 · The Deep End of the Ocean: Directed by Ulu Grosbard. With Michelle Pfeiffer, Treat Williams, Whoopi Goldberg, Jonathan Jackson. A family's reaction when Ben, the youngest son, is kidnapped and then found nine years later living in the same town where his family had just moved.

Mar 12, 1999 · Pfeiffer and Williams play the parents of a 3-year-old boy who is kidnapped from a hotel lobby during a class reunion. They are befriended by a detective ( Whoopi Goldberg ), who reveals she is gay for no other reason than to provide a politically correct line, since her sexuality is utterly irrelevant to the story.
